
Chemical and materials innovation is increasingly constrained by regulatory pressures, sustainability goals, and market demands. Traditional experimentation methods are too slow and narrow to meet these challenges.
This white paper explores how NobleAI’s Science-Based AI (SBAI), deployed on its Visualizations, Insights & Predictions (VIP) Platform, empowers chemists and materials scientists to accelerate formulation and molecular design through predictive modeling, formulation development, and intelligent workflow orchestration.
